Find LCM of 823,308,968,203 with Prime Factorization
2 | 823, 308, 968, 203 |
2 | 823, 154, 484, 203 |
7 | 823, 77, 242, 203 |
11 | 823, 11, 242, 29 |
823, 1, 22, 29 |
Multiply the prime numbers at the bottom and the left side.
2 x 2 x 7 x 11 x 823 x 1 x 22 x 29 = 161722792
Therefore, the lowest common multiple of 823,308,968,203 is 161722792.
